Under Armor uses different sizing than most brands, so be sure to check the size chart. I'm a size L (14-16) and I would say it's just right. With children's clothing, large is often a size 10-12, so I figured it would fit my daughter's 10/12. It's pretty big for her, so oh. The good news is that the drawstring actually works, so now she can wear them by tightening the drawstring and tying it tight. She loves the signature logo (it's the favorite brand of the sporty kids she hangs out with) and the light, airy shorts. She plays lacrosse but these are good for any sport. These are regular shorts that girls can move around in and given the elastic waistband (and the ability to tie it even tighter) this is a pair that she can wear for a few years. highlighted.
